Describe Genetic Recombination ?
Genetic recombination, which provides the variation necessary for evolution, can occur through a variety of processes during cell reproduction: deletion, or accidental loss of chromosome sections; duplications, where portions of homologous chromosomes become attached to a homologue, resulting in duplicated genes; crossovers, exchange of segments of homologous chromosomes that occurs during prophase I of meiosis; inversions, segments that are in reverse order with respect to the rest of the chromosome; and translocations, in which a piece of a chromosome may become attached to another chromosome.
